Choosing the Right Equipment for Terrain Simulation
Selecting the right equipment for terrain simulation can make all the difference in your indoor running experience. Invest in a quality treadmill with adjustable incline settings to mimic hills and varying terrains.
Look for shoes designed for indoor running that provide adequate support and traction, helping you maintain stability during those challenging workouts.
If you’re joining indoor running classes, consider resistance bands or weighted vests to enhance your experience and build strength. A heart rate monitor can also help you track your intensity, ensuring you’re pushing yourself effectively.
Make It Feel Like the Outdoors: Add Interval Training
To truly capture the essence of outdoor running while indoors, adding interval training to your routine is a game changer.
By incorporating bursts of high-intensity effort, followed by periods of recovery, you’ll simulate the challenges of varied terrain.
Try sprinting for 30 seconds, then jog or walk for a minute to recover. This method not only boosts your cardiovascular fitness but also mimics the natural ebb and flow of outdoor runs, keeping you engaged and focused.
You’ll feel that rush of adrenaline, pushing your limits just like you’d on a trail.
So, set goals for your intervals, track your progress, and embrace the energy you create.

Mimic Hills: Use Incline Settings Effectively
How can you transform a flat indoor run into a challenging hill workout? By effectively using the incline settings on your treadmill!
Start by gradually increasing the incline to simulate the feel of climbing a hill. Aim for a 2-3% incline for an easy warm-up, then push it up to 5-7% for a more intense challenge.
Incorporate intervals by alternating between flat runs and steep climbs. This not only boosts your strength but also enhances your endurance.
Don’t forget to maintain a strong posture and engage your core as you tackle those virtual hills.
Exploring Diverse Indoor Running Workouts: Techniques and Routines to Try
Are you ready to shake up your indoor running routine? Dive into diverse workouts that challenge both your body and mind.
Try interval training by alternating between sprinting and walking; this boosts your stamina and keeps things exciting. Incorporate tempo runs, where you maintain a steady pace for a set distance, enhancing your endurance.
If you’re up for a challenge, mix in some body-weight exercises like squats or lunges between running intervals—this builds strength while keeping your heart rate up.
Don’t forget to experiment with different treadmill settings to simulate various terrains.
Create a Scenic Atmosphere: Visual and Auditory Tips
While running indoors can sometimes feel monotonous, creating a scenic atmosphere can transform your experience into something invigorating and inspiring.
Start by setting up a visually appealing space; hang images of nature or landscapes that ignite your imagination. You might even consider using a virtual reality headset for an immersive experience.
Next, curate a playlist filled with sounds of nature — think rustling leaves, flowing rivers, or even birds chirping. This auditory backdrop can make every stride feel like you’re gliding through a forest.
Dim the lights or use colored bulbs to mimic the ambiance of different environments. By combining these visual and auditory elements, you’ll elevate your indoor runs, making them not just workouts but exhilarating adventures in your own home.
Measuring Your Progress in Indoor Running Workouts
After immersing yourself in a scenic atmosphere during your indoor runs, it’s time to focus on measuring your progress.
Start by tracking your distance and speed using a fitness app or a smartwatch; these metrics can motivate you to push harder. Keep a workout journal to note how you feel each session—this helps identify patterns in your endurance and overall mood.
Set specific goals, like improving your pace or increasing your distance weekly. Don’t forget to celebrate small victories, whether it’s running longer without stopping or hitting a new speed record.
Lastly, consider incorporating interval training; it not only boosts your fitness but also makes your workouts more dynamic. Stay committed, and watch your progress unfold!
